# Service Accounts: String Extraction

The `extract-i18n` script pulls translatable strings from all Bramblewick repos and pushes them to the Glossa service. It runs under the `i18n-extractor` service account. Do not run it under your personal account; Glossa rate-limits individual users aggressively. The account has write access to the staging catalog only. Set the token in your shell before invoking the script. The current staging token is below.

API key for kahap-kafog: zpat15_6qzxZ7YR8aDwjmp

Handover: Quartz Report Builder sort stability. The grid uses an unstable quicksort, so rows with equal keys can reorder between refreshes — customers notice this in grouped exports. Fix in flight: swap to the stable merge path behind the `stable_sort` flag. Do not enable the flag on tenants with >500k rows until the memory patch lands. Tests live in `report_sort_spec`. Ping the Ledgerline team before touching tie-break logic. Background and benchmarks are on the wiki page below:

wiki page, kahog-hahig: https://vault.zemvargrid.internal/display/deploy/repo/settings/merge_requests/job/settings/6f3b933774dbc5320a4daa18

Leadership Review Briefing — Skylark Reseller Programme

For the board: the Skylark reseller programme is now eighteen months in, with 42 active partners across the Verdane region. Partner-sourced revenue is up 31% year on year, though margins remain thinner than direct sales — roughly 9 points lower. We're tightening onboarding and cutting the bottom tier of inactive resellers. Overall, a solid engine worth scaling carefully. Strategic direction for next year is summarised below.

confidential, bagep-fajef: Gross margin on Druwyn came in at 5 percent against a plan of 15 percent. Only 5 of the 80 pilot accounts renewed Druwyn, so a churn review is set for April 1.

## Reviewing Ledger Changes

Welcome to the PointsBarn loyalty ledger! Golden rule for reviews: every points mutation must be an append-only entry — if a PR edits balances directly, bounce it. Check that new entry types have replay tests too. Questions about ledger invariants or weird migration PRs? Reach the ledger maintainers at the address below.

alerts address for kafof-bagag: kasael@olvarqdyn.corp